The North America Liquid Handling System Market was valued at $2197.8 Million in 2025 and projected to reach to $3286 Million by 2030, representing a compound annual growth rate of 8.4%. North America's liquid handling system market is poised for sustained expansion through 2030, supported by the region's robust pharmaceutical and biotechnology sectors, particularly in the United States.

    THERMO FISHER SCIENTIFIC INC.

    Thermo Fisher Scientific Inc. is a leading American public company founded in 1956 with 125,000 employees, providing life sciences research tools, diagnostics, and laboratory equipment globally.

    DANAHER CORPORATION

    Danaher Corporation is an American multinational public company founded in 1969 with 59,000 employees, operating across diverse industrial and life sciences sectors.

    PERKINELMER

    PerkinElmer is an American public company founded in 1937 with 11,000 employees, specializing in diagnostics, life sciences research, and environmental testing solutions.

    METTLER-TOLEDO INTERNATIONAL INC.

    Mettler-Toledo International Inc. is a Swiss public company founded in 1991 with 16,600 employees, manufacturing precision instruments and weighing solutions for laboratory and industrial applications.

    AGILENT TECHNOLOGIES, INC.

    Agilent Technologies, Inc. is an American public company founded in 1999 with 18,000 employees, providing analytical instruments, software, and services for life sciences and diagnostics.

    QIAGEN

    QIAGEN is a Dutch public company founded in 1984 with 5,500 employees, specializing in molecular diagnostics, sample preparation, and life sciences research technologies.

    CORNING INCORPORATED

    Corning Incorporated is an American public company founded in 1851 with 67,200 employees, manufacturing specialty glass, ceramics, and optical materials for diverse industries.

    SARTORIUS AG

    Sartorius AG is a public company founded in 1870 with 14,242 employees, providing laboratory and bioprocess equipment, filtration systems, and weighing solutions.

    LONZA

    Lonza is a Swiss public company founded in 1897 with 20,000 employees, offering contract manufacturing, cell therapy, and specialty ingredients for pharmaceuticals and biotechnology.

    EPPENDORF SE

    Eppendorf SE is a German private company founded in 1945 with 4,358 employees, manufacturing laboratory equipment including centrifuges, pipettes, and bioreactors.

    BROOKS AUTOMATION INC.

    Brooks Automation Inc. is an American public company founded in 1978 with 2,900 employees, providing automation solutions and software for life sciences and semiconductor industries.

    Market Definition

    Liquid handling systems are devices—automated, semi-automated, or manual—designed to accurately dispense and transfer liquids in laboratory environments. Commonly used in life sciences, chemical analysis, and drug discovery labs, these systems facilitate the precise movement of fluids into target containers or solutions. They play a critical role in supporting downstream applications such as next-generation sequencing (NGS), mass spectrometry, cell analysis, flow cytometry, epigenetics, and genetics.
